Mediterranean-style Diet and Intracranial Large Artery Stenosis in the Northern Manhattan Study.

Abstract
Objectives: Given Mediterranean-style diet (MeDi) reduces risk of cardiovascular events, we hypothesized MeDi may also be protective against intracranial large artery stenosis (ICAS), a common cause of stroke worldwide. Methods: This cross-sectional study included stroke-free participants of the Northern Manhattan Study, a diverse population-based study of stroke risk factors. We represented MeDi continuously (range 0-8) based on enrollment food frequency questionnaires, excluding alcohol consumption. We evaluated ICAS both dichotomously at clinically relevant stenosis severities and continuously as a score (possible range 0-44), summated from stenosis severity scores of major intracranial arteries from time-of-flight magnetic resonance angiography. We used logistic or zero-inflated Poisson regression, adjusting for key confounders. Results: Among 912 included participants (mean age 64 +/- 8 years, 59% female, 65% Hispanic, mean MeDi score 4 +/- 1.5), 5% and 8% of participants had >= 50% or >= 70% ICAS, respectively (score median [interquartile range]: 0 [0-2]). Increased MeDi score was inversely associated with ICAS, but did not reach statistical significance (>= 50% stenosis odds ratio (OR) [95% confidence interval (CI)]: 0.89 [0.79-1.06]; >= 70% stenosis OR [95% CI]: 0.91 [0.74-1.13]; stenosis score beta-estimate [95% CI]: -0.02 [-0.06-0.01]). Conclusion: In this stroke-free subsample, we did not find a significant association between MeDi and ICAS. We may have been limited by statistical power.
